Coenzyme Q treatment of neurodegenerative diseases of aging.
Mitochondrion - 1 Jun 2007
Galpern Wendy R, Cudkowicz Merit E
Abstract excerpt
The etiology of several neurodegenerative disorders is thought to involve impaired mitochondrial function and oxidative stress. Coenzyme Q-10 (CoQ10) acts both as an antioxidant and as an electron acceptor at the level of the mitochondria.
